Output dc956ac861ecfb9c0f0b22f91af6635b72b6b6bdd43ab9aac0eb82c4408ed27c:114

value
76648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9909b4da15c2448a74f4948326f621167cc933e OP_EQUAL
address
3MXPncm5pop9LeFh9vDzp6cX7xVVRXK4Ya
transaction
dc956ac861ecfb9c0f0b22f91af6635b72b6b6bdd43ab9aac0eb82c4408ed27c